如何创建高效的查询类网页?

制作查询类网页需设计界面、编写后端逻辑,连接数据库以实现数据检索功能。

制作一个查询类网页是一个复杂但有序的过程,需要综合考虑用户体验、信息检索、交互设计、安全性等多个方面,以下是详细的步骤和内容:

一、设计理念与用户体验

明确设计理念

简洁直观:页面设计应采用简洁、直观的布局,使用户能够迅速找到所需信息,通过清晰的分类和标签,提高用户的信息获取效率。

响应式设计:考虑不同设备的适配,采用响应式设计,使查询页面在各类终端上都能呈现出良好的效果。

色彩搭配与页面布局

色彩搭配:借鉴用户心理学原理,通过色彩搭配引导用户的注意力,确保页面信息的易读性。

页面布局:合理布局页面元素,避免信息过载,使用户能够轻松浏览和操作。

二、信息检索与搜索算法

全文检索技术

搜索引擎技术:采用先进的搜索引擎技术,如全文检索、倒排索引等,以确保用户能够迅速准确地获取相关信息。

自然语言处理:引入自然语言处理技术,让搜索引擎更好地理解用户的查询意图,提高查询结果的精准性。

搜索算法优化

个性化推荐:建立用户行为分析模型,根据用户的历史查询记录和点击行为,为其提供个性化的搜索建议,提升用户体验。

三、交互设计与反馈机制

交互元素引入

下拉菜单:简化用户操作流程,例如在商品查询中,用户可以通过选择不同的筛选条件(如材质、颜色等)来精确查找所需商品。

多级菜单:提供更细致的分类选项,帮助用户逐步缩小搜索范围。

如何创建高效的查询类网页?

搜索结果展示

清晰排序:在搜索结果展示方面,采用清晰的排序和分类,使用户可以迅速找到最相关的信息。

分页功能:对于大量数据,使用分页功能展示,以便用户能够更好地浏览和查找信息。

设置反馈机制

用户参与感:收集用户对搜索结果的满意度和建议,根据反馈及时优化搜索算法和页面设计。

四、安全性与隐私保护

HTTPS协议

加密通信:采用HTTPS协议,确保用户和服务器之间的通信被加密,防止信息被中间人攻击。

用户数据保护

隐私政策:遵循相关法规和隐私政策,确保用户的查询历史和个人得到妥善保护。

安全措施:实施有效的安全措施,如防火墙、入侵检测系统等,定期进行安全性评估和漏洞扫描,及时修复潜在的安全隐患。

五、数据库设计与管理

数据库结构设计

数据表设计:根据需求设计合适的数据库结构,包括确定数据表、字段以及数据间的关系,选择合适的数据库类型,如MySQL或MongoDB等。

数据存储与检索

高效数据检索:为提高数据检索的效率,可以采用一些优化手段,如建立索引或缓存策略等。

如何创建高效的查询类网页?

六、界面设计与前端开发

界面设计原则

简洁明了:设计简洁明了的用户界面,使用户能够快速上手。

美观大方:注意色彩搭配、字体选择和布局排版等方面,使页面美观大方。

HTML与CSS技术应用

表单创建:在网页中制作查询表单需要使用HTML和CSS等技术,创建一个表单元素,并在其中添加输入框、选择框等表单控件。

样式设置:在CSS中,对表单进行样式设置,使其符合网页的整体风格。

JavaScript交互功能

动态交互:使用JavaScript实现表单验证和动态交互功能,提高用户体验。

七、后端开发与数据处理

后端编程语言选择

常用语言:根据项目需求和开发人员熟悉度,选择合适的后端开发语言,如PHP、Python或Java等。

数据处理与查询

查询请求处理:当用户提交查询条件时,编写代码来处理查询请求,从数据库中获取相关数据。

数据返回:执行完毕后,将查询结果返回给前端页面进行展示。

如何创建高效的查询类网页?

八、系统测试与部署

系统测试

全面测试:在开发完成后,进行全面的系统测试,包括功能测试、性能测试和安全测试等。

部署上线

服务器部署:将系统部署到服务器,确保其稳定运行。

九、常见问题解答与栏目

问题一:如何提高查询结果的精准性?

解决方案:引入自然语言处理技术,让搜索引擎更好地理解用户的查询意图,并建立用户行为分析模型,提供个性化的搜索建议。

问题二:如何确保用户数据的安全性?

解决方案:采用HTTPS协议加密通信,遵循相关法规和隐私政策保护用户数据,并实施有效的安全措施,如防火墙和入侵检测系统。

通过以上步骤,可以制作出一个功能强大、用户友好、安全可靠的查询类网页,随着技术的不断创新和用户需求的日益变化,查询类网页建设需要不断优化和更新,以适应日益发展的数字化社会。

来源互联网整合,作者:小编,如若转载,请注明出处:https://www.aiboce.com/ask/115829.html

Like (0)
小编小编
Previous 2025年1月18日 21:40
Next 2025年1月18日 22:01

相关推荐

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注